We’ve got for you below some of the first details from the upcoming September 28 episode (the second of the season) entitled “Made a Wrong Turn,” and every suggestion we’re getting based on this suggests that everyone will have a chance to move on past what happened with Voight in the finale:

“When a call comes in reporting a car being stripped, Burgess (Marina Squerciati) and Tay (guest star Li Jun Li) respond and discover a badly beaten young man and his fiancé missing. Fearing a public relations nightmare Voight (Jason Beghe) and the team are on their best behavior as they search for answers and the missing woman. At the same time, Lindsay (Sophia Bush) surprises Halstead (Jesse Lee Soffer) with a big question. Commander Fogel (guest star Ian Bedford) berates Platt for going over his head to have Tay assigned to District 21.”
